About The Position

This role supports diverse USPA project teams in addressing client research needs by developing efficient and robust study designs and executing comprehensive, advanced inferential and predictive analyses. The statistician will assist senior researchers in generating complex weighting adjustments using machine learning and classical statistical procedures, implementing variance adjustments for survey inferences, blending samples, and monitoring data quality. Responsibilities include preparing and reviewing internal and external data, serving as a supporting author on client technical deliverables and proposals, contributing to technical literature reviews and solutioning sessions in statistics, data science, causal inference, synthetic data, and data integration. The role also involves working within interdisciplinary project teams to interpret and cross-validate findings, develop visualizations, and communicate results to clients and stakeholders, as well as interfacing with other technical teams to facilitate the deployment of high-performance computing resources.
